A twistacene, 6,8,15,17-tetraphenyl-1.18,4.5,9.10,13.14-tetrabenzoheptacene (3), was synthesized using a mild and novel bisbenzyne precursor.
It was characterized by X-ray crystallography, NMR, UV−vis, and IR spectroscopies, as well as cyclic voltammetry and DFT calculations. The
heptacene derivative possesses a nonpropeller twist topology and is unusually stable for a highly conjugated oligoacene. In addition, it is
fluorescent, with a quantum efficiency of 15%. Distortion from planarity, mostly due to the phenyl substituents, causes only marginal changes
in electronic properties and is beneficial for redox reversibility, which is required for efficient OLED devices.
